Learn one of the most important rules in Esperanto! 🌟
➡️ Every word ending in -o is a noun.
Examples:
libro = book 📖
hundo = dog 🐶
amiko = friend 👥
This video explains how to spot nouns quickly and use them correctly in Esperanto sentences. Perfect for beginners! ✅
